How much does an IT Officer make in Burlington, VT? The average IT Officer salary in Burlington, VT is $372,252 as of March 01, 2025, but the salary range typically falls between $320,062 and $431,625.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of IT Officer in Burlington, VT. The base salary for IT Officer ranges from $320,062 to $431,625 with the average base salary of $372,252.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$414,647 to $655,050 with the average total cash compensation of $523,908.
